NEW Diocesan License for Music & Liturgy
The Bishop's office is obtaining a 2014 license for the diocese that will covers all music and liturgical books published by Church Publishing, for all of our congregations. This includes:
- Hymnal 1982
- Lift Every Voice and Sing,
- Liturgical resources, bulletin templates, and more!
If these are the sources you use, you do NOT need to buy a congregational license for 2014. If you use sources beyond the resources published by Church Publishing, you will either need to obtain a license or get copyright permission for the occasional use. One time use licenses are often inexpensive or free so that's a good way to get coverage without buying an umbrella license for just a few uses during the year. Remember that the copyright law includes words or musical notes printed in a bulletin, compiled into a booklet, projected on a screen, etc. whether in worship, youth group, Sunday School, or parish event.
